A Brief History of Yorkshire Terriers
Yorkshire Terriers came from England throughout the 19th century, specifically in the [Mini Yorkshire Welpen](https://securityholes.science/wiki/16_MustFollow_Pages_On_Facebook_For_Yorkshire_Terrier_PuppiesRelated_Businesses) region. Initially bred to capture rats in clothes mills and to help in the fabric industry, these little dogs were valued for their capability to hunt vermin. They were developed from several breeds, consisting of the Waterside Terrier and the Skye Terrier.

Their popularity started to skyrocket when they became preferred by the upper class, often seen as companion animals for affluent families. Today, Yorkies are known more for their friendship than their hunting abilities.

Yorkshire Terriers require specific care and grooming regimens to keep their health and look.
Grooming NeedsGrooming TaskFrequencyFunctionBrushingDailyAvoids matting and tangles in their hairBathingEvery 3-4 weeksKeeps the coat tidy and free from dirtEar CleaningWeeklyPrevents ear infectionsNail TrimmingEvery 3-4 weeksMaintains foot healthTeeth Brushing2-3 times a weekAvoids dental problemsWorkout Requirements
Although Yorkies are little, they have high energy levels and require regular workout. A combination of short walks and playtime in your house or yard will be adequate.

Are Yorkies excellent for novice pet dog owners?
Yes, Yorkies can be terrific buddies for newbie owners, offered they are gotten ready for their grooming and workout needs.
How long do Yorkies live?

Do Yorkies shed?
No, Yorkies have hair instead of fur, which implies they are thought about hypoallergenic and normally do not shed.
Are Yorkies good with children?
Yes, however guidance is essential, as their small size makes them susceptible to rough handling.
Can Yorkies be left alone for extended periods?
Yorkies are social animals and do not like being left alone for extended periods. Separation stress and anxiety can happen, leading to behavioral concerns.
